Lionel Trains Exploding Target Box Car No. 6448 LIONEL TRAINS EXPLODING TARGET BOX CAR No. 6448

black horizontal bar

Exploding Red Trarget Car No. 6448 (A) Exploding White Trarget Car No. 6448 (B)

Lionel Trains Exploding Target Box Car No. 6448The Exploding Target Car No. 6448 was the perfect target for any of the Lionel missile launching cars or platforms. When struck by one of these projectiles the component parts would fly in all directions. The 6464 Series Box Car was the basis of this design that had shortened rivet patterns to accommodate the lettering. This car was unusual because each side was printed differently in both the WHITE and RED variations. Both sides of each color variation are illustrated above. The rod that secures the spring loaded mechanism from exploding and slides down through the roof of the car is often missing. This car was available from 1961 until 1964 and came with early AAR trucks and disc couplers.

There were two different injection tools that were used to form the parts for this car. One set created slots in addition to hooks that held the sides to the chassis. This and the reversed color accout for the four variations:
spacer
Variation A: RED sides with WHITE heat-stamped lettering, roof, and ends. No slots.
spacer
Variation B: WHITE sides with RED heat-stamped lettering, roof, and ends. No. slots
spacer
Variation C: Same as Variation A except came with slots.
spacer
Variation D: Same as Variation B except came with slots.
